2011-08-24 Ricardo Aguirre <el.mastin@ymail.com>
PR 1903/testing * Makefile.am, configure.ac, psxtmtests_plan.csv: Add test for message queues which covers most open, close, unlink cases as well as send/receive which do not involve task state changes. * psxtmmq01/.cvsignore, psxtmmq01/Makefile.am, psxtmmq01/init.c, psxtmmq01/psxtmmq01.doc: New files.
